Modular Unit
This project was my first group project of architecture school.
As construction leader, I took a major leadership role in design
and production. The goal of this assingment was to create a
modular unit that would be used to make a wall or sculpture of
some form. We chose to use wood and fabric to create
interesting light effects throughout our sculpture.
Armature
The goal of this project was to produce an armerature for a
plaster cube that had already been designed and casted earlier
in the semester.
The relationship I chose to represent with my armerature was
one in which the armerature was a parasite, strangling the
plaster cube.
Five Spaces
The objective of this project was to create a space with
multiple different uses such as study, overlook, outlook,
alcove, and gathering. For my project, I focused on the
privacy and lighting of these spaces.
Villa Savoye Diagramming
This project was an introduction to both computer
modeling and linework, as well as basic diagramming.
In these models, we studied building characteristics
such as regulating lines, spacial sequences, and
circulation paths.
